Sea urchins and
abalone, for example, have a harder time recovering
from population declines because their reproduction relies on broadcast spawning.

In their experiments, the researchers extracted the protein perlucin
from abalone (Haliotis) shells and combined it with green fluorescent protein (GFP), a trick which enabled them to convert the insoluble perlucin to a water - soluble form.

Some of the earliest evidence for human use of marine resources, coming
from Middle Stone Age sites in South Africa, includes the harvesting of foods such as
abalones, limpets, and mussels associated with kelp forest habitats.

Marine ecosystems such as the Giant Kelp forests off the coast of California are dependent upon certain ocean movements — the kelp receives nutrients
from the passing waves, which then creates habitat for a multitude of other species
from urchins to
abalone to the iconic sea otters.
